How To Clean A CD?

    CDs which have been out of their covers frequently get smudged and dirty. Follow the given instructions to make your CD as good as new.

    Get a clean container which is big enough to immerse a CD, then put around a tablespoon of soap or window cleaner into the container. This can also be substituted with any type of all natural cleaning liquid that is easily available. Fill the container with water and put your CD in the solution for a while. After around ten minutes, remove the CD and repeat the procedure if the CD is still dirty. Then simply shake of the water and let it dry out.

    If the stains still refuse to get out, one can make use of a fine cloth and soap to rub off the smudges.
